Muhammad Al-Janamy is one of the most prominent figures in the Hussaini recitation scene, recognized as a symbol of creativity and excellence in delivering Hussaini poetry and latmiyat. He has gained widespread fame for his unique performance style that masterfully blends melodic sweetness with profound sorrow. His voice has become a powerful presence in major Hussaini gatherings, particularly during the nights of Muharram and mourning assemblies dedicated to the martyrdom of Imam Hussain (peace be upon him). About Him His full name is Muhammad Al-Janamy. Born and raised in an environment deeply devoted to the love of Ahlulbayt (peace be upon them), he began his Hussaini journey at a young age, demonstrating an exceptional talent for vocal delivery. Over the years, he has built a vast fan base through his sincerity and his deep, thoughtful selection of texts that touch the heart. Today, he stands as one of the most influential and widely followed voices in Hussaini circles, maintaining a notable presence in various religious forums and occasions. His Style Muhammad Al-Janamy is distinguished by an performance style that strikes a balance between powerful delivery and deep emotional sensitivity. He possesses a unique vocal timbre and a high capacity to transition seamlessly between various vocal modes (Maqamat), giving his recitations a distinct spiritual character. He is renowned for his ability to vividly illustrate Hussaini narratives through his voice and words, allowing listeners to experience every moment of the story. His sincere and composed performance has earned him great respect and wide appreciation for his exceptional ability to convey the message of mourning and renew the bond of loyalty in the hearts of his listeners. #محمد_الجنامي #عاشوراء #محرم #السلام_عليك_يااباعبد_الله_الحسين #كربلاء
